Redefining Early Success

Breaking out through a massive global franchise often traps artists in a narrow box of public expectations. Rather than leaning exclusively into high-profile blockbusters, Dakota Johnson used early mainstream momentum to deliberately curate a diverse portfolio.

Strategic Diversification: Transitioning fluidly from major studio releases to gritty independent dramas.

Intentional Collaborations: Partnering with visionary auteurs like Luca Guadagnino (Suspiria) and Maggie Gyllenhaal (Flesh Impact) to stretch creative boundaries.

Building Behind-the-Scenes Influence

True longevity in any competitive industry requires moving from participation to ownership. Recognizing the need for more female-driven narratives and authentic storytelling, the actor co-founded the production company TeaTime Pictures.
